the very evidence that the SEC gave rejection response SOLO to grayscale alone and not a multi ETF rejection on same day as grayscale is proof they look at each applicant differently and respond on different dates/deadlines
My rationale are: - SEC has got a beating in court against Grayscale, that was rejected for “inconsistent and capricious reasons”. The SEC was respectful of this sentence, as they didn’t appeal (and didn’t use the “fake news” pump to their advantage). This made the SEC realise they had to move on with their “passive aggressive” strategy.
- SEC is actively working with major issuers to fine tune their filing. We saw many filing update from many issuers over the past weeks. This make me think all the filings are approaching their final state
- SEC realise that there is a huge “first movers advantage” in the ETF industry. Authorising only a few ETF, means picking a winner. After months of filing negotiations this could lead to so many causes for so much amount of money the SEC could be destroyed in court.
For all these reasons I guess all the ETF will be approved in the immediate vicinity of the final deadline in January. SEC has never responded to all applicants with progress at the same time SEC has never responded to all applicants with adjustment requirements at the same time SEC has always let the time run out before responding to applicants individually to that applicants own deadline even the decision not to appeal was not a mid week announcement. the SEC let the timer run out the SEC has never shown any reason to respond early before deadlines nor shown multi response to all applications at the same time the ETF applicants that did not file first know they wont get responses first/equally... their only HOPE to skip the queue is by having a better application that ticks all the SEC requirement boxes avoiding any back and forth communication/adjustments. to fast track one before the other by just being the best candidate.. but thats a hope..
